Please create a DxDiag in text file format and post it with your next reply.
If you use Windows 7 also go to your Reliability monitor > Press the Windows key and "R" at the same time and copy and paste or type "perfmon /rel" (without the quotes) in the new Window > hit “ENTER” and look if it has entries for the game you have trouble with.
If yes double click at the last entry for the game executable, copy the info to the clipboard, and save it to a text file.
You can attach the DxDiag text file you created (and the “Reliability monitor” text file as well) to your post in the “Reply” window with the “Choose File” button.

Looks overall good, but no ME3 errors. Pleas look in the reliability monitor if you can find errors there.
There are a few Windows update errors in the DxDiag, make sure that Windows is fully updated.
There are a lot of Crysis.exe errors related to "MSVCR80.dll". This DLL is part of the VC++ 2005 runtime, you might want to reinstall that.
For ME3: (If one step don't works, go to the next)
Try to repair the game. (in Origin > Game Library > Right click ME3 > Repair) > Test
Disable Origin in Game > Test.
If that don't works, look at this post > Preform the operations > Test.
